Now that I had my full list of meals I wanted to make, I broke everything down into a week by week plan.

Think about your due date if you are expecting, and how soon before then you want to have these meals made and work backwards. You may not want to make the meals too early, because you might start eating them before baby gets here!

Week 1 Freezer Cooking Plan:

I decided to start with the beef meals. It’s a lot easier to use just one meat at a time.

  • Burger patties
  • Taco meat
  • Chili
  • Spaghetti Sauce

Here’s what I did for this freezer cooking session:

  • Made burger patties and placed 2 in freezer bags.
  • Browned ground beef for the taco meat, chili, and spaghetti sauce.
  • Made chili and added some ground beef.
  • Made spaghetti sauce and added some ground beef.
  • Used the remaining ground beef to make taco meat.

Week 3 Freezer Cooking Plan:

This week, I wanted to tackle the chicken dinners.

These are all super easy and quick! I don’t cook anything – I just add chicken breasts, tenders, or diced chicken to freezer bags with the other ingredients or mixes.

Here’s what I made this week:

  • BBQ Chicken (slice chicken tenders, and place in a bag with BBQ sauce – grill or bake in oven)
  • Italian Chicken (slice chicken tenders, and place in a freezer bag with Italian dressing – grill or cook in skillet)
  • Honey Mustard Chicken (Slice small, thin chicken pieces – slider size – and place in bag with honey mustard. Cook in skillet or grill and serve on slider buns.)
  • Chicken Teriyaki (Dice chicken and place in bag with soy sauce, sesame seeds, and green onions. Serve with microwave rice and steamed veggies.)
  • Chicken Fajitas (Dice chicken and place in bag with fajita seasoning and sliced bell peppers. Grill in skillet and serve on warm tortillas.)

Week 5 Freezer Cooking Plan:

This week, I focused on breakfast foods. Breakfast freezer meals are so nice to have to get in a good meal without spending time in the kitchen or doing a lot of dishes.

Here’s what I made for breakfast freezer meals:

  • Sausage Patties (cooked sausage patties and put 2 in freezer bags)
  • Muffins (boxed muffin mix, baked in silicone reusable muffin cups, and frozen 2 in a freezer bag)
  • Breakfast burritos
  • Sausage and cheese English muffin sandwiches

Think about what foods you like to eat for breakfast, and what will give you nutrition to start your day.

That’s my weekly freezer cooking plan to get our freezer stocked before our baby arrives.

Get your freezer stocked without spending a whole day in the kitchen by breaking it down into mini weekly freezer cooking sessions.

Make a list of the freezer meals you want to have made, categorized by meat or type of meal. Then, break those down into weekly mini sessions to easily tackle a few at a time.
